Subaru and Kia America have both issued recalls involving thousands of vehicles with elevated risks for accidents or injuries.
Subaru is recalling 69,153 vehicles for a possible fuel leak, which could present a risk of fire, according to a notice posted on Feb. 27 by the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ration (NHTSA).
